Central Asia has accumulated a great experience of beneficial and fruitful cooperation between the countries of the Region. Our countries are linked not only by their common borders, but also via their ancient trade traditions originating from the period of the Great Silk Road.

The trade traditions and system that formulated historically through this Road, still continue being important and make the Region attractive to other countries of the world from geographical and economic perspective.

The CAREC Program, by taking into account the Region’s priorities, particularly focuses on formulation of a system of partnership between the countries and development of the Region’s economic strategy, which is in its transition period now.

In the basin of the Program’s participating states Central Asia has the market of 70 000 000 consumers and our countries’ economic sectors are linked, which creates a solid foundation for cooperation. However, the trade between the Central Asian countries accounts for 10% of the overall trade of these countries in total, which is a very low indicator.

We understand very well that ensuring the competitiveness of our national economies and formulation of regional common markets is critical for the region within the globalization.

With this regard, we have been addressing a number of challenges at the intergovernmental level, including inconsistency of our national legislations and barriers to trade development. But, we can overcome the challenges associated with the globalization only by ensuring regional cooperation and establishing dialogue platform between our countries. Therefore, it is crucial to strengthen economic cooperation within the Program.

To ensure the Region’s sustainable development, it is important to address the issues of water and energy efficiency, which are closely linked to each other. In this regard, we need to take into account the climate change and growing vulnerability of our countries as a consequence of water-born natural disasters.

Alongside with this, efficient use of our hydropower resources and renewable energy sources can serve as a strong driver for development of green economy and generation of environment friendly power, industrial development, guarantee for energy security and sustainable economic growth of the Central Asian countries.

Concurrently, strengthening of the region’s transit capacity and establishment of a rigid transport system require our joint efforts.

The majority of the Region’s countries, including Tajikistan, are a part of the landlocked countries basin due to their geographic location and therefore have different landline transport infrastructure.

Accordingly, a number of the CAREC participating states, including Tajikistan, face challenges in getting access to the large world markets via sea. Therefore, Tajikistan’s connectivity is crucial not only for us, but for the entire region to facilitate transit of goods through our country.

Though 15 communications projects are implemented in Tajikistan within CAREC, creation of transport corridors in the region still require to be strengthened.

Creation of a system of communications linkage will give a strong impetus to link Central Asia with other countries of Asia and Europe and increase mutual trade turnover.

Given this factor, we need to attach a priority attention to the projects on construction of highways and railways in these countries and creation of regional transport corridors leading to sea ports.

Continued cooperation between the partners in this area and creation of reliable transport crossing points and logistic centres would promote further socio-economic development of the Region’s countries.

In this context, I believe that the CAREC participating states will support the new long-term Strategy, including on establishment of economic corridors.
